Alaska Center for Rural Health and Health Workforce
The Alaska Center for Rural Health & Health Workforce (ACRH-HW) is dedicated to strengthening Alaska’s health workforce, with a focus on rural communities and addressing workforce shortages. The Center oversees various programs, including the Alaska Area Health Education Centers (AHEC), which operate through six regional community-based centers across the state. As part of the University of Alaska Anchorage's role as the state's health campus, the Center supports health program planning, community partnerships, and intercampus collaboration. It provides a statewide framework to support health workforce development, from career exploration and training to continuing education.
